The renders of OnePlus' upcoming tablet – Pad Lite are here, which is expected to cater to budget users. The Pad Lite might launch very soon, and it could be the firm's new budget tablet after around two years of absence.
Courtesy of OnLeaks and 91Mobiles, we have new renders of the upcoming OnePlus Pad Lite with some of its key specifications. The Pad Lite could be the successor to the OnePlus Pad Go that released in 2023, and its renders suggest a similar design language.

It includes the circular camera bump at the back that could host a 5 MP main camera. There's a dual-tone design at the back, just like the Pad Go. The Type-C port and speakers are located at the bottom, and the renders are of the Aero Blue colourway.
The dimensions of 254.9 × 166.5 × 7.4 mm suggests the OnePlus Pad Lite will be slightly less tall, much less wide and a tad bit thicker. From the front, the bezels look almost similar to the OnePlus Pad Go.

As for the specifications, the tablet is expected to arrive with an 11-inch 90 Hz LCD display with 1920 × 1080 pixels resolution. Powering it could be a MediaTek Helio G100 SoC and a 9,340 mAh battery. The tablet is expected to arrive with 6 GB RAM and 128 GB storage, with OxygenOS 15 and a 5 MP front-facing camera. It's expected to come in both cellular and Wi-Fi-only variants.
The renders also show what looks like an official folio case for the OnePlus Tab Lite that users might need to purchase separately.
